BS 7142-1:1989 - Methods for analysis of milk-based products - Determination of fat content of milk-based infant foods by the Roese-Gottlieb gravimetric method

This part of BS 7142 specifies a gravimetric method, based on the Roese-Gottlieb procedure, for the determination of the fat content in milk-based infant foods. The method is suitable for both liquid and dried products, including those containing carbohydrates and protein-based components typical of infant formula and baby foods.
The standard outlines the sample preparation, extraction, and weighing procedures required to accurately determine the fat content. It is intended for use in quality control and analytical testing to ensure compliance with nutritional labeling and regulatory standards.
